Gutter Leaves Removal in Morris County, NJ

Gutter leaves removal services involve clearing out accumulated leaves, twigs, and other debris from gutters and downspouts to ensure proper water flow and prevent blockages. This service is typically requested for residential properties experiencing clogged gutters, especially during fall or after storms, and covers projects such as cleaning gutters on single-family homes, multi-story residences, or properties with complex rooflines. Homeowners usually want to understand the scope of cleaning, whether the service includes flushing the system, and if any repairs or inspections are part of the process.

Property owners should consider the condition of their gutters and the frequency of debris buildup when requesting gutter leaves removal. It’s important to clarify if the service addresses all areas of the gutter system, including hard-to-reach spots, and whether additional services like gutter guard installation or minor repairs are available. Understanding the extent of cleaning needed and any potential maintenance recommendations can help ensure the gutters function effectively and protect the property from water damage.

Gutter Leaves Removal Questions

Why should leaves be removed from gutters? Removing leaves helps prevent clogs that can cause water overflow and potential damage to the roof and foundation.

How often should gutter leaves be cleared? Gutter leaves should typically be removed at least twice a year, especially during fall and spring.

What are common signs gutters need leaf removal? Signs include overflowing gutters, water pooling around the foundation, or visible debris buildup.

Can leaf removal prevent gutter damage? Yes, regular leaf removal reduces the risk of gutter damage caused by weight, corrosion, or blockages.
